引言
桃乐豆竞技场,一个充满挑战与机遇的在线编程平台,吸引了无数编程爱好者和专业人士。本文将深入解析桃乐豆竞技场的框架,并分享一些实战技巧,帮助读者在这个平台上取得优异成绩。
桃乐豆竞技场框架解析
1. 竞技场界面
桃乐豆竞技场界面简洁明了,主要包括以下几个部分:
- 问题列表:展示所有待解决的问题,包括题目难度、提交次数、通过人数等信息。
- 代码编辑区:提供多种编程语言编写代码,支持实时预览和运行。
- 提交记录:记录用户提交的代码及状态,方便查看历史提交。
- 讨论区:用户可以在此讨论问题、分享经验。
2. 问题类型
桃乐豆竞技场的问题类型丰富多样,主要包括:
- 算法题:考察数据结构和算法设计能力。
- 数学题:涉及数学公式和计算。
- 编程题:考察编程语言和编程技巧。
- 应用题:结合实际场景,考察综合能力。
3. 评分标准
桃乐豆竞技场采用多种评分标准,主要包括:
- 运行时间:程序运行所需时间。
- 内存占用:程序运行过程中消耗的内存。
- 正确性:程序输出结果是否与预期相符。
实战技巧
1. 选择合适的编程语言
根据题目要求和自己的编程经验,选择合适的编程语言。例如,算法题可以选择C++或Python,数学题可以选择Python或Java。
2. 熟悉编程语言特性
掌握编程语言的基本语法和常用库,以便在解题过程中得心应手。
3. 优化算法
对于算法题,要注重算法的效率,尽量使用时间复杂度和空间复杂度较低的算法。
4. 调试技巧
遇到程序错误时,要学会使用调试工具,如GDB、PyCharm等,逐步定位问题。
5. 代码规范
编写代码时,要注意代码规范,如变量命名、函数设计等,以便于阅读和维护。
6. 积极讨论
在遇到问题时,可以积极在讨论区寻求帮助,与其他用户交流经验。
总结
桃乐豆竞技场是一个锻炼编程能力的好平台。通过掌握竞技场框架和实战技巧,相信读者能够在平台上取得优异成绩。祝大家在竞技场上取得优异成绩!
